本文目录导读:
在信息化时代,数据已成为企业的重要资产,数据仓库和数据库作为数据处理和存储的重要工具,广泛应用于各个领域,许多人对于数据仓库和数据库的区别与联系仍存在模糊认识,本文将深入解析数据仓库与数据库的区别和联系,帮助读者更好地理解这两种数据处理工具。
图片来源于网络,如有侵权联系删除
数据仓库与数据库的区别
1、目的
数据库:主要目的是存储、管理和检索数据,为日常业务提供支持。
数据仓库:主要目的是为决策支持系统提供数据,帮助企业进行数据分析和决策。
2、数据类型
数据库:存储结构化数据,如关系型数据库。
数据仓库:存储结构化、半结构化和非结构化数据,如文本、图像、视频等。
3、数据模型
数据库:采用关系型数据模型,以表、视图和索引等形式组织数据。
数据仓库:采用多维数据模型,以星型模型、雪花模型等形式组织数据。
图片来源于网络,如有侵权联系删除
4、数据访问
数据库:通过SQL语句进行数据查询、更新和删除。
数据仓库:通过OLAP(在线分析处理)工具进行数据查询和分析。
5、数据更新频率
数据库:实时更新,确保数据的实时性。
数据仓库:定期更新,如每天、每周或每月,以适应分析需求。
数据仓库与数据库的联系
1、数据来源
数据仓库的数据来源于数据库,通过ETL(提取、转换、加载)过程将数据库中的数据导入数据仓库。
2、数据处理
图片来源于网络,如有侵权联系删除
数据仓库在数据处理过程中,对数据库中的数据进行清洗、转换和集成,以满足分析需求。
3、应用场景
数据库和数据仓库在企业中具有互补性,数据库为日常业务提供支持,而数据仓库为决策支持系统提供数据。
4、技术支持
数据库和数据仓库在技术层面存在关联,如数据仓库常采用数据库技术进行数据存储和管理。
数据仓库与数据库在目的、数据类型、数据模型、数据访问和数据更新频率等方面存在明显区别,两者在数据来源、数据处理、应用场景和技术支持方面又具有紧密联系,了解数据仓库与数据库的区别与联系,有助于企业更好地利用这两种数据处理工具,提高数据分析和决策能力。
数据库和数据仓库是企业信息化的两个重要组成部分,在实际应用中,企业应根据自身需求,合理选择和使用这两种数据处理工具,以实现数据价值的最大化。
标签: #数据仓库与数据库区别和联系
评论列表